The MSc Music, Mind and Brain (MMB) is highly interdisciplinary and draws on expertise from leading figures in the field, in areas ranging from music cognition, cognitive neuroscience, empirical aesthetics, big data, computational modelling, music education and music therapy.

As a student on the MSc, you will learn about topics in music psychology and the cognitive neuroscience of music, and will acquire all the necessary skills to pursue your own high-quality research. We offer a range of research projects, drawing on a variety of approaches: behavioural, computational, neuroscientific. Students are also invited to propose a project of their own choice, providing appropriate supervision can be offered.

As a student on the MSc in Music, Mind, and Brain programme, you will play a central role in the research carried out by the Music, Mind, and Brain (MMB) Group. 

The Music, Mind, and Brain (MMB) Group is based in the Department of Psychology and studies the biological and cognitive foundations of musical experience and behaviour, as well as their impact on society and culture.
